Gracie Barra Placentia brings structured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u training to 220 W Santa Fe Ave in Placentia, serving Orange County students who want clear instruction, a disciplined training environment, and a welcoming place to begin or continue their martial arts journey. As part of the Gracie Barra organization, the academy follows a curriculum supervised by Master Carlos Gracie Jr. and Head Instructor Marcio Feitosa, giving classes a consistent framework that supports steady progression for newcomers and experienced grapplers alike. The academy welcomes everyone interested in BJJ and the broader lifestyle that comes with it, making it a strong fit for families, hobbyists, and dedicated practitioners looking for reliable coaching in a polished setting.
The training lineup centers on Gi BJJ and Self-Defense, two core offerings that reflect the academy’s practical approach to jiu-jitsu. Gi classes give students the chance to develop grip fighting, positional control, and a deeper understanding of technique through the traditional uniform-based style, while Self-Defense training emphasizes effective movements and real-world application. That balance makes the school appealing to students who want both technical growth and confidence-building skills. With belt ranks offered across the academy’s progression path, students can advance through a clear system that rewards consistency, effort, and long-term commitment.
